Output 72c2b66321b604aaddf839dcf9977a0e405bfc01b09c8ece31031384c4f4e1c9:14

value
102415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afeb5b92f490f9dca8b9497308deeb7c2bee6256 OP_EQUAL
address
3HjC847hQfoMeKNjykcrXzbVu1P3u3Dhx8
transaction
72c2b66321b604aaddf839dcf9977a0e405bfc01b09c8ece31031384c4f4e1c9
confirmations
268066
spent
true